Most items I produce are termed primitives
because of the era from which they stem and the tools used in
producing them. Everything begins with a log and becomes a useful
piece as I take it through the process with all the various hand
tools.
Most early items were made to
be functional and put into use. Most with a very rustic or rough
appearance. Others were taken a step further and more refined.
It all depended on the craftsman's pride and expertise with the
tools at hand. While I employ the same primitive tools in my
work, I am not usually satisfied to bring them just to a rough
functional state.
Something in my creative nature
pushes me to bring them to a more refined stage, more pleasing
to the eye as an heirloom piece.
With the actual antiques disappearing
more every day, I am now pleased to offer my authentic reproductions
of many of these items to the world.
